Haven’t posted in these for a while. My purchases have been quite minimal, only buying creams, pre/post etc as needed. That said, I have a weakness for a nice synthetic brush. As I haven’t bought one for over a year, and had some money sat in my PayPal account, I thought I’d splash out. The generous TSR discount helped sway the decision and this just arrived from Executive Shaving:

0430D8AC-A51C-49FC-89EA-B6926849AA12.jpeg

Alpha anodised aluminium ‘Wee Man’ with 26mm G4 synthetic knot. Relatively compact but without feeling tiny. Obviously the weight gives it a satisfying heft, and it feels so nice to hold, and, well. . . just look at it!

I realised whilst looking that I don’t have either an aluminium brush or a red brush, so it was something of a ‘two birds with one stone’ buy. Really happy with this, hopefully it’s as nice to use as it is to hold and look at.
